The report, Research & Innovation projects supporting the Circular Economy Act, with a focus on recycled and bio-based content and end-of-waste criteria, prepared by Dr Tom Vöge for the European Commission’s Directorate-General for Research and Innovation, examines selected Horizon 2020 and Horizon Europe projects across sectors. The report assesses the technical maturity, environmental and socio-economic impacts, market barriers and regulatory conditions affecting the uptake of recycled and bio-based materials, with a focus on how research and innovation can inform the forthcoming Circular Economy Act.  

Key Insights

  • Textile-to-textile recycling covers a broad range of fibres. Projects including SCIRT, T-REX and PR-ecycling address recycling challenges involving cotton, wool, polyester and complex fibre blends, with SCIRT targeting a systemic textile-to-textile recycling system for post-consumer garments and T-REX developing an EU blueprint for closed-loop textile recycling from household collection through to new garment production.
  • The textile portfolio is moving towards higher technology maturity. SCIRT is targeting an end Technology Readiness Level (TRL) of 7, while T-REX is targeting TRL 6-7, placing both projects among the more mature initiatives in the portfolio and closer to industrial deployment.  
  • The type and origin of recycled fibre matter. The report distinguishes between textile-to-textile recycled content, such as fibres recovered from old clothes, and non-textile feedstocks, such as polyester garments made using recycled polyethylene terephxthalate (PET) bottles. It identifies the absence of a regulatory distinction between these routes as a policy gap that may favour less optimal outcomes.
  • Garment design directly affects recyclability. The SCIRT example proposes lower EPR fees for garments containing a high proportion of textile-to-textile recycled content and for products designed for durability and repairability. It also identifies problematic fibre blends, complex trims and certain chemical finishes as features that can make garments more difficult to recycle.
  • The economic gap remains a major barrier for recycled textiles. According to the report, recycled fibres can be 20-30% more expensive than fossil-based virgin fibres. T-REX and SCIRT therefore examine eco-modulated Extended Producer Responsibility (EPR) fees as a way of penalising less circular products and supporting recycled-fibre alternatives.
  • Pre-processing is an important missing link in textile recycling. The report identifies a regulatory gap around the sorting, cleaning and preparation of textile waste before fibre-to-fibre recovery. Sorted and pre-processed textiles can remain legally classified as waste rather than manufacturing-ready feedstock, creating uncertainty and potentially slowing investment in sorting infrastructure.
  • The wider portfolio shows that circularity depends on more than recycling technologies. Across textiles, plastics, waste electrical and electronic equipment (WEEE), construction, bio-based materials and composites, the projects combine technologies such as advanced sorting and purification with Digital Product Passports, standardised technical data sheets, regional material hubs and new governance models. The report argues for a shift from measuring recycling by volume alone towards the quality and circularity potential of recovered materials.  

The report demonstrates that a number of circular technologies and business models have progressed towards practical deployment, while textiles remain an important area for further regulatory and market development. For the textile sector in particular, the findings point to the need for clearer rules for pre-processed textile waste, greater recognition of textile-to-textile recycling, better design for recyclability and economic mechanisms that can make recycled fibres more competitive with virgin alternatives.
